如何通过聚类分析优化供应商分级管理?

供应链管理
数据决策
预计阅读时长:5 min

在当今竞争激烈的商业环境中,供应商管理成为企业实现高效运营的关键一环。通过聚类分析优化供应商分级管理,不仅能够提升供应链的效率,还能显著降低运营成本。聚类分析是一种高效的数据分析方法,它可以帮助企业更好地理解供应商的特征,从而制定更加精准的管理策略。本文将详细探讨如何利用聚类分析优化供应商分级管理,并提供一些实际操作中的建议。

如何通过聚类分析优化供应商分级管理?

一、聚类分析的基本原理与应用

1. 什么是聚类分析?

聚类分析是一种无监督的学习方法,它的核心目标是将数据集中的对象按照相似性划分为不同的组(即“簇”)。在供应商管理中,聚类分析可以帮助企业识别出具有相似特征的供应商,从而进行更加精准的分级管理。

  • 无监督学习:与有监督学习不同,聚类分析不需要预先标记的数据。它通过计算对象之间的相似性来自动划分数据。
  • 相似性度量:常见的相似性度量方法包括欧氏距离、曼哈顿距离等。
  • 主要算法:常用的聚类算法包括K-means、层次聚类、DBSCAN等。

2. 聚类分析在供应商管理中的重要性

通过聚类分析,企业可以将大量供应商数据进行自动化处理,生成科学的分级方案。这不仅可以提高管理效率,还能帮助企业发现供应链中的潜在问题。

  • 提升管理效率:通过自动化的数据处理,减少了人工参与的时间和成本。
  • 精准分级:根据供应商的不同特征,生成更加科学的分级方案,便于针对性管理。
  • 发现潜在问题:通过数据分析,及时发现和解决供应链中的潜在问题,避免风险。

二、实施聚类分析的步骤

1. 数据收集与预处理

在进行聚类分析之前,首先需要收集和预处理数据。数据的质量直接影响分析结果的准确性,因此这一环节至关重要。

  • 数据收集:包括供应商的基本信息(如名称、地址、联系方式等)、交易数据(如订单量、交货时间、产品质量等)、财务数据(如信用评级、付款记录等)等。
  • 数据清洗:处理数据中的缺失值、重复值和异常值,确保数据的一致性和完整性。
  • 数据标准化:对数据进行标准化处理,使其符合聚类分析的要求,如归一化处理等。

2. 选择合适的聚类算法

根据企业的实际需求和数据特征,选择合适的聚类算法。不同的算法适用于不同的数据类型和应用场景。

  • K-means算法:适用于数据量较大且分布较均匀的情况,具有较高的计算效率。
  • 层次聚类算法:适用于数据量较小且具有层次结构的情况,可以生成树状的聚类结果。
  • DBSCAN算法:适用于数据分布不均且包含噪声的情况,具有较好的鲁棒性。

3. 确定聚类数目

在进行聚类分析时,需要确定合适的聚类数目。这可以通过一些评估指标来实现,如轮廓系数、肘部法则等。

  • 轮廓系数:通过计算簇内和簇间的距离,评估聚类结果的质量。
  • 肘部法则:通过绘制聚类数目与聚类误差的关系图,确定最佳的聚类数目。

4. 进行聚类分析并解释结果

根据选择的算法和确定的聚类数目,进行聚类分析,并对结果进行解释。可以通过可视化工具展示聚类结果,便于理解和决策。

  • 结果可视化:使用散点图、热力图等工具展示聚类结果,使其更加直观。
  • 结果解释:分析每个簇的特征,总结出不同类别供应商的共性,为后续的管理决策提供依据。

三、聚类分析在供应商分级管理中的应用

1. 构建供应商评分模型

通过聚类分析,企业可以构建供应商评分模型,实现对供应商的科学评价和分级管理。

  • 评分维度:包括质量、价格、交货时间、服务等多个维度,综合评估供应商的综合表现。
  • 评分方法:采用加权平均法,将各个维度的评分进行加权求和,得到综合评分。
  • 评分标准:根据不同的评分标准,将供应商划分为优秀、良好、一般、较差等多个等级。

2. 优化供应商选择与合作策略

通过聚类分析,企业可以优化供应商选择与合作策略,实现供应链的高效管理。

  • 优选供应商:根据评分结果,优先选择优秀供应商进行合作,确保供应链的稳定性和可靠性。
  • 调整合作策略:根据不同等级供应商的特点,制定差异化的合作策略,如签订长期合同、提供优惠政策等。
  • 风险管理:通过数据分析,及时发现和解决供应链中的潜在风险,避免重大损失。

四、案例分析:通过聚类分析优化供应商分级管理的实践

1. 案例背景

某制造企业拥有大量的供应商,供应商管理成为企业运营中的一大难题。企业希望通过聚类分析,实现供应商的科学分级管理,提升供应链的效率和稳定性。

2. 数据收集与预处理

企业收集了供应商的基本信息、交易数据和财务数据,并进行了数据清洗和标准化处理,确保数据的一致性和完整性。

  • 基本信息:包括供应商的名称、地址、联系方式等。
  • 交易数据:包括订单量、交货时间、产品质量等。
  • 财务数据:包括信用评级、付款记录等。

3. 选择算法与确定聚类数目

根据企业的实际需求和数据特征,选择了K-means算法,并通过肘部法则确定了合适的聚类数目。

  • K-means算法:适用于企业的数据特点,具有较高的计算效率。
  • 肘部法则:通过绘制聚类数目与聚类误差的关系图,确定了最佳的聚类数目。

4. 聚类分析与结果解释

通过聚类分析,企业将供应商划分为三个类别,并对每个类别进行了详细的分析。

  • 类别A:包括质量优秀、价格合理、交货时间短的供应商,企业优先选择进行合作。
  • 类别B:包括质量良好、价格较高、交货时间较长的供应商,企业根据实际需求进行选择。
  • 类别C:包括质量一般、价格较低、交货时间较长的供应商,企业尽量避免合作。

五、如何利用FineReport提升供应商管理效率

在实施聚类分析的过程中,企业需要借助专业的报表工具进行数据处理和结果展示。FineReport作为一款企业级web报表工具,具有强大的数据处理和可视化功能,可以帮助企业轻松实现供应商管理的优化。

  • 强大的数据处理能力:FineReport支持多种数据源的接入和处理,能够轻松应对复杂的数据分析需求。
  • 丰富的可视化工具:FineReport提供了多种可视化工具,如散点图、热力图等,能够直观展示聚类分析结果。
  • 简便的操作方式:FineReport采用拖拽操作,用户无需编程即可设计出复杂的报表,极大提升了工作效率。

FineReport免费下载试用

六、结论

通过聚类分析优化供应商分级管理,不仅可以提升企业的供应链管理效率,还能显著降低运营成本。本文详细介绍了聚类分析的基本原理、实施步骤和实际应用,提供了一些实用的操作建议。借助FineReport等专业的报表工具,企业可以轻松实现数据处理和结果展示,进一步提升供应商管理的效率和效果。希望本文的内容能够为读者提供有价值的参考,帮助企业实现供应链管理的优化。

本文相关FAQs

1. 什么是聚类分析,为什么它适用于供应商分级管理?

聚类分析是一种数据挖掘技术,旨在将一组对象分成多个簇,使得同一个簇中的对象在某种意义上是相似的,而不同簇中的对象则相异。该技术能帮助企业在大量数据中发现潜在的模式和关系。因此,聚类分析在供应商分级管理中有广泛应用,主要因为以下几点:

  • 多维度分析:聚类分析可以同时考虑供应商的多个属性(如价格、质量、交货时间等),综合评估供应商的整体表现。
  • 自动化分组:通过算法自动识别供应商的自然分组,减少人为主观因素,提高分级的客观性和准确性。
  • 动态调整:可以根据实时数据进行重新聚类分析,及时反映供应商表现的变化,保持分级系统的动态调整。

例如,如果企业有100个供应商,通过聚类分析可将其分为“优质供应商”、“一般供应商”和“待观察供应商”三类。这样,企业可以针对不同类别的供应商采取不同的管理策略,提高运营效率。

2. 如何准备数据以进行有效的聚类分析?

准备数据是进行聚类分析的第一步,数据质量直接影响分析结果的准确性和有效性。以下是数据准备的几个关键步骤:

  1. 数据收集:收集所有与供应商相关的数据,包括历史交易记录、评分数据、投诉记录等。
  2. 数据清洗:处理数据中的缺失值、异常值,确保数据的完整性和一致性。例如,若某供应商的交货时间数据缺失,可以考虑用其平均值或中位数进行填补。
  3. 数据标准化:不同数据指标可能有不同的量纲(如价格是元,交货时间是天),需要进行标准化处理,以使其在聚类分析中具有同等的重要性。常用的方法包括Min-Max标准化和Z-score标准化。
  4. 特征选择:选择对供应商分级有影响的关键特征,避免冗余特征的干扰。例如,选择交货准时率、产品合格率和价格波动率等作为分析特征。

通过这些步骤,确保数据的高质量,可以为后续的聚类分析提供坚实基础。

3. 选择哪种聚类算法进行供应商分级管理?

选择合适的聚类算法对分析结果至关重要。常见的聚类算法有K-means、层次聚类和DBSCAN。下面简要介绍这三种算法的特点及其适用场景:

  • K-means:将数据分为预定义的K个聚类,适用于数据量较大且聚类数已知的情况。其优点是计算速度快,缺点是需要预先指定K值,且对初始中心点敏感。
  • 层次聚类:不需要预先指定聚类数,通过构建层次树来分割数据。适用于数据量较小且希望得到分层结果的情况。其优点是结果直观,缺点是计算复杂度较高。
  • DBSCAN:基于密度的聚类算法,不需要预先指定聚类数,能发现任意形状的聚类。适用于数据量较大且存在噪声的情况。其优点是能处理噪声数据,缺点是对参数设置较敏感。

在供应商分级管理中,K-means算法是较为常用的选择,因为它简单高效,适合大多数应用场景。需要注意的是,选择合适的K值(即聚类数)非常重要,通常可以通过肘部法则或轮廓系数来确定。

4. 如何评估聚类分析的结果是否有效?

评估聚类分析的结果是确保分级管理有效性的关键。以下是几种常用的评估指标:

  1. 轮廓系数(Silhouette Coefficient):衡量聚类结果的紧密度和分离度,范围在[-1, 1]之间,值越大表示聚类效果越好。
  2. SSE(Sum of Squared Errors):衡量聚类内部的紧密度,值越小表示聚类效果越好。
  3. DB指数(Davies-Bouldin Index):衡量聚类之间的分离度,值越小表示聚类效果越好。

通过这些指标,可以综合评估聚类分析的效果,从而判断供应商分级是否合理。如果评估结果不理想,可以调整算法参数、数据特征或尝试不同的聚类算法。

5. 如何将聚类分析结果应用于供应商管理的实际操作中?

将聚类分析的结果应用到实际操作中,能显著提高供应商管理的效率和效果。以下是几个应用场景:

  • 定制化管理策略:根据不同类别的供应商制定相应的管理策略。例如,对“优质供应商”给予更多的合作机会和奖励,对“一般供应商”进行定期评估和改进,对“待观察供应商”采取严格的监控和改进措施。
  • 风险管理:通过聚类分析识别高风险供应商,提前采取预防措施,降低供应链风险。
  • 资源优化配置:将有限的资源优先分配给高价值的供应商,提高资源利用率和投资回报率。

此外,使用合适的报表工具可以将分析结果可视化,便于企业管理层理解和决策。推荐使用FineReport的web报表工具FineReport免费下载试用,其强大的数据分析和可视化功能可以帮助企业更好地应用聚类分析结果。

通过这些应用场景,将聚类分析的结果真正转化为实践中的管理效益。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

更多企业级报表工具介绍:www.finereport.com

帆软企业级报表工具F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用